4. The Trims

The new Cadillac CT4 is available in three trims: the Luxury, the Premium Luxury, and the Sport. The Luxury trim features a 2.0L Twin-Scroll turbocharged I4 engine with 237 hp, 258 pound-feet of torque, and an eight-speed automatic transmission. It's a rear-wheel drive vehicle with 17-inch wheels and a standout style.

The Premium Luxury trim has 12-way power driver and front passenger seats with memory settings, rain-sensing wipers, heated power-adjustable body-color outside mirrors, and more. The Sport is the highest trim with distinctive exterior performance features like a black mesh grille, alloy pedals, and a leather interior.

Dual Motor AWD with Velocity Max The Escalade IQ has an incredibly powerful electric powertrain with a front and rear drive unit that delivers exceptional acceleration and power. The power of this motor can be enhanced with Velocity Max, a system that can max out your EV power by pressing a button on the steering wheel or central display. When Velocity Max is engaged, the powertrain generates 750 horsepower and 785 lb-ft of torque. This EV SUV can hit 60 MPH in under five seconds. 2. Combined Charging System One of the highlights of the Escalade IQ is the Combined Charging System, which features a Type 1 charging port that can host two high-speed DC fast charging pins so you can plug in at any public charging station. You can diversify your on-the-go charging options by upgrading to a North American Charging Standard DC adapter so you can visit Tesla Superchargers across the nation. A dual-level charging cord is standard. Cadillac estimates the total driving range for the IQ is 460 miles on a full charge. When you stop by a public charging station, you can add about 100 miles to your driving range in 10 minutes with a 350 kW fast charger. For at-home charging, a Level 2 charger at 19.2 kW can add about 36 miles of driving range in an hour, while an 11.5 kW charger adds 22 miles in an hour. 3. Cadillac Arrival Mode The Escalade IQ is equipped with Cadillac Arrival Mode, a system that is designed to enhance vehicle maneuverability during challenging parking situations. This unique feature allows the EV SUV to move diagonally at low speeds, so you can parallel park on the street more easily. The system is automatically disabled above 25 MPH. 4. 55-Inch Curved Front Display The Escalade IQ offers an immersive infotainment experience with a massive, curved panoramic infotainment display that stretches over the front dashboard. This HD display organizes your instrument cluster with charging information, entertainment options, connected apps, and much more. Google Built-in technology is standard for this infotainment setup so you can use Google Maps, Google Assistant, and other Google apps downloaded from the Play Store. Most American luxury sedans have faded out of existence over the past decade. However, the 2025 Cadillac CT5 still proudly sports a three-box body configuration and a deluxe cabin. Some of the reasons Houma drivers love the CT5 include its powerful engine, multifunctional seats, and 33-inch diagonal LED display. more It Has a Powerful Engine With Cadillac, luxury and performance always go hand in hand. The CT5's base engine is a 2.0L twin-scroll turbocharged inline-4 that generates a robust 237 hp and 258 lb-ft of torque. A 10-speed automatic transmission with the latest generation of Electronic Precision Shift manages power delivery, and rear-wheel drive (RWD) is standard. If you want a more horsepower-rich driving experience, the CT5 also offers a 3.0L twin-turbocharged V6 with 335 horsepower and 405 lb-ft of torque. It Features Luxurious Seating The CT5 treats all passengers to a first-class ride in luxurious leather seats with mini-perforated inserts. Standard 16-way power adjustment and massage functions help the driver and front passenger stay rejuvenated on long road trips. Meanwhile, heating and ventilation for the front seats and available heating for the rear seats keep all passengers comfortable across the four seasons. It Has a Well-Lit Cabin Customizable ambient interior lighting, which includes door and footwell lighting, enables you to match the cabin's atmosphere to your mood. You can choose from 126 colors in all CT5 models. Alternatively, you can open up the sky with the available UltraView power sunroof, which incorporates dual-pane glass to keep out the heat. The sunroof spans both rows of seats, so both front and rear passengers can enjoy natural light during a long drive. It Has a Breathtaking LED Display A stunning 33-inch diagonal LED display spans the CT5's dashboard, providing instrument readouts and entertainment. The display comes with Google Built-in, giving occupants access to Google Maps and Google Assistant and allowing them to download compatible Android apps from the Play Store. The display also features wireless Apple CarPlay and Android Auto, enabling passengers to connect their smartphones to stream content. Other features include Alexa Built-in, personalized driver profiles, and natural voice recognition. It Comes with Semi-Autonomous Driving Technology The CT5 features GM's advanced semi-autonomous driving technology, Super Cruise, to ease the driver's workload on highways. Once activated, the driver can let go of the steering wheel, sit back, and simply observe the road ahead. The version of Super Cruise equipped in the CT5 also features Turn Signal Activated lane Change, which allows drivers to request an automatic lane change using the turn signals. Teen Driver If your EV is shared with drivers who are still learning the ways of the road, the standard Teen Driver feature is a terrific tool. This safety system identifies when teens are behind the wheel by identifying a specific key fob. The Teen Driver system mutes the audio system until both front-seat passengers are safely buckled in. This system reinforces safe driving habits by generating a report card after each drive, so teens know where they can improve. 2. Rear Camera Mirror The OPTIQ comes with a sophisticated Rear Camera Mirror to replace a traditional interior rearview mirror. The Rear Camera Mirror is mounted on the overhead console and displays real-time camera footage of the area behind your vehicle from the rear-facing camera installed on the rear of the vehicle. This mirror provides a wider view of the road behind you with fewer obstructions, such as passengers in the back seat, to enhance road safety. The Rear Camera Mirror can be completely configured to adjust the angle of the camera, the vertical tilt, the amount of zoom, and even brightness levels. Additionally, the rear-mounted camera has an integrated washer that can clean the camera lens to ensure ice, mud, snow, dirt, and road debris do not obstruct the camera view. 3. Driver Attention Assist The Driver Attention Assist system continually monitors driver attention levels to identify drowsiness or distracted driving behaviors. If the system determines drivers are severely drowsy, it will automatically prompt the driver to pull over to a point of interest, like a gas station or rest stop. The system may also encourage drivers to call a friend or contact OnStar for assistance. 4. AutoSense Power Liftgate The AutoSense Power Liftgate is a three-in-one feature that simplifies cargo loading. First, the liftgate door can be opened at the push of a button, either on the key fob or release buttons located near the cargo door and in the driver's cockpit. Second, the power liftgate allows you to program how much the cargo door opens, which is ideal if you want to avoid dinging the cargo door on low garage ceilings. Third, the liftgate has an obstacle detection feature that will reverse the open or close function when an object is detected, which prevents injury to people and damage to belongings.
